polyDualMesh, create a tetrahedral mesh from a polyhedral mesh
I am using polyDualMesh and finally I get a polyhedral Mesh, but I need a tetrahedral Mesh.
Is there a posibility in OpenFoam
to create a tetrahedral Mesh by using polyDualMesh
is there a way to create a tetrahedral Mesh from a polyhedral Mesh?
Thanks for any hint,
You can't create a tetrahedral Mesh from a polyhedral Mesh, since it does exactly the opposite. And if you run polyDualMesh twice, you get the dual of the polymesh, which is again a polyhedral mesh.
If you want a thetrahedral mesh, look at netgen (with salome) / gmsh / engrid /...
thanks for your quick answer, but I don't agree, that it is not possible to create a tetrahedral grid from a polyhedral grid.
It is always possible to split a polyhedron into a set of tetrahedrons.
(The reason why I'm using polyDualMesh is because the cell centres should become my new grid points for some reason.)
I have found in openfoam-1.6-ext the application "tetDecomposition", but this application adds additional points.
did you find a way to convert your polyhedral mesh into a tetrahedral mesh? Please let me know :)
Greetings to all!
@Hanzo - I think the solution he probably used was this:
The need for adding new points should be rather simple: without new points, the boundaries are not preserved, if the cell centers are used as vertexes for the tetrahedral mesh.
|All times are GMT -4. The time now is 18:50.|